Oh, how annoyed and frustrated am I! /ubbthreads/images/graemlins/banghead.gif /ubbthreads/images/graemlins/banghead.gif /ubbthreads/images/graemlins/banghead.gif

12.398 @ 110.08 1.675 6250 launch boost 24 to 19psi. mid 11's AF. WAY early 1-2 shift, spinning.
12.079 @ 111.76 1.573 6250 launch spun through first gear. added 2* of timing, leaned out fuel little
12.067 @ 112.59 1.639 5750 launch. some spin. leaned out fuel, Boost up to 26psi spike settle to 20
12.168 @ 111.81 1.655 5500 launch. still spinning.
12.023 @ 113.02 1.700 5500 launch. spun hard, early 1-2 shift. hammered rest of gear changes out of frustration
12.156 @ 113.09 1.727 5250 launch. WTF! spun. I even tried doing a burnout, but I think I didn't get all the water off.

Let Utah drive the car for a couple runs, he goes:
12.342 @ 111.98 1.719 Utah is a little rusty and lets off in first gear..."who knows" 1-2 lift shift.
12.15X @ 108 1.6xx Utah has the slip. decent 60' and good 1/8 mile. missfiring in 4th gear...suspect we are out of gas

I make one more pass:
12.828 @ 83mph 1.611 I dropped the launch rpm to 5000 and slipped the clutch alot off the line and it came out smooth but kinda weak. started popping in 3rd, so I let out. Definatly out of gas.

So, as you can imagine, Im not happy with a 12.02 when I was really expecting to nail an 11. Wed night BBQ at Island just has absolutely no track prep and I think I was the only car on slicks after 8pm. I might be double cursed as well, with the Phil Beers 12.0 14b curse and jinxing myself with the comment above about that last 25lb from the stock drivers seat.

Seriously, I just couldn't put two and two together tonight. My best ET comes on nearly the worst 60'. Seemed lowering the launch rpm and tire pressure (had the tires at about 14psi on the first few runs and steadly airing down to 10psi on the last runs) wasn't helping enough as the track condition just went away. Overall, I feel like I was chasing my tail the whole time.

Look at the pattern in your runs, you have you launch rpm higher and you spin but yield low 60' times. You lower the launch rpm and your 60' get slower. I found that 5750 was my sweet spot to getting 1.6s all day in my stock talon on drag radials. It looks like if you raise it back up to the 6000 mark you will get your decent 60's back.
